What Birds Lay Green Eggs? From Chickens to Robins

Avian egg colors, ranging from speckled brown to pure white, are a remarkable evolutionary display. This coloration serves multiple biological functions, primarily involving protection from predators and communication between parents. For birds that lay eggs in exposed or semi-exposed nests, the shell color is an adaptation that determines the survival of the developing embryo. The presence of green eggs points to a fascinating blend of specific biological chemistry and ancient genetic programming across diverse species.

The Source of Green Coloration

The vibrant color of a bird’s eggshell is determined by two primary pigments. Blue and green hues are created by biliverdin, a byproduct of heme breakdown. The second pigment, protoporphyrin, is responsible for the red, brown, and speckled markings.

An egg receives its color while traveling through the shell gland (uterus). If biliverdin is deposited, the egg has a blue base color. A pure green egg results from biliverdin deposited throughout the shell structure combined with an external layer of brown protoporphyrin pigment.

This layering effect is similar to mixing blue with a transparent layer of brown or yellow to create green. The final green color depends on the concentration of the blue base and the density of the brown overlay. Unlike brown eggs, where pigment only tints the outer surface, biliverdin permeates the entire shell thickness, ensuring a consistent blue or green color throughout.

Common Domestic Birds Laying Green Eggs

Green eggs in backyard flocks are often produced by hybrid chickens known as Olive Eggers. These birds are not a standardized pure breed but result from crossing a blue-egg layer with a dark brown-egg layer. The blue egg gene comes from breeds like the Ameraucana or Araucana.

The dark brown pigment comes from breeds such as the Marans or Welsummer, which deposit protoporphyrin on the shell’s exterior late in formation. When this outer brown pigment is laid over the inner blue shell, the visual mix creates a distinctive olive green. Breeders can manipulate the darkness of the olive color by using darker brown-egg-laying roosters.

Green-shelled eggs are also found in domestic waterfowl, particularly certain duck breeds. The Cayuga duck lays eggs that start a very dark green early in the season, fading to a lighter green later. Wild Mallards and domestic breeds like the Indian Runner can also produce eggs with a light blue-green tint.

Wild Birds Known for Green or Blue-Green Eggs

In the wild, green and blue-green egg coloration serves important ecological functions, often acting as camouflage or a protective barrier. The American Robin lays a famous, uniform blue-green egg, which is thought to conceal the clutch from predators in an open, sun-dappled nest. For species with exposed nests, the biliverdin pigment may also help shield the developing embryo from ultraviolet radiation.

Ground-nesting species in tropical regions also exhibit striking green eggs adapted to their surroundings. The Cassowary, a large flightless bird native to New Guinea and Australia, lays huge, deep emerald-green eggs. This rich green blends seamlessly with the forest floor’s leaf litter, providing camouflage for nests that are shallow scrapes on the ground.

Another example is the Tinamou, a South American ground bird whose eggs are often glossy and vibrant, ranging from turquoise to emerald green. Unlike the Cassowary, the Tinamou’s conspicuous, shiny eggs may not be primarily for camouflage. One hypothesis suggests the bright color acts as a signal to females seeking a communal nest, or that the rapid color fading forces the incubating male to sit more diligently on the clutch.
